A Randomized Controlled Trial on the Effectiveness of Gait Rehabilitation after Thoracic Myelopathy Surgery

A Randomized Controlled Trial on the Effectiveness of Gait Rehabilitation in the Acute Postoperative Phase of Compression Thoracic Myelopathy

Inclusion criteria

Inclusion criteria: 1)Patients who have been fully informed of the study and who have given written consent of their own free will after full understanding of the study 2)Patients undergoing surgery with a diagnosis of spondylotic thoracic myelopathy, ossification of the posterior longitudinal ligament, ossification of the yellow ligament, or extramedullary tumor of the spinal cord 3)Before surgery, patients must score 1 or 2 on the Japanese Orthopedic Association-Leg Motor Function (JOA-LE) of the Japanese Orthopedic Association Cervical Myelopathy Treatment Outcome Criteria. 4)Eligible age is between 35 and 75 years old 5)Gender-neutral 6)Patients who can be followed up in the hospital for 6 months after surgery

Exclusion criteria

Exclusion criteria: 1) History of myelopathy surgery 2) Patients with impaired consciousness 3) Patients with concomitant neurological diseases that may affect the evaluation of neurological symptoms, such as cerebral infarction 4)Patients with preoperative and postoperative lower extremity muscle strength scores totaling 42 or less on both sides or MMT 3 or less in one of the key muscles, consisting of muscles representing the 5 myelinated segments L2-S1 of the ASIA assessment criteria 5)Other patients judged unsuitable for the study by the investigator(s)

Design outcomes

Primary

MeasureTime frame
Change in 10 m maximum walking speed (m/sec) before and 14 days after surgery

Secondary

MeasureTime frame
1)10m maximum walking speed (m/sec) (crude point and amount of change) 2)Percentage of 0.1 m/sec improvement in 10 m maximum walking speed (m/sec) change 3)Change in 10m maximum walking speed (m/sec) by the number of times rehabilitation is performed 4)10m maximum walking speed (steps) (crude point and amount of change) 5)Change in 10m maximum walking speed (m/sec) relative to change in JOA score 6)Amount of change in Timed up and Go test (sec) 7)JOA-LE (crude point and amount of change) 8)2-minute walk (crude point and amount of change) 9)Frequency of adverse event
